Register now for 2020 Annual Conference

At the present time, there is no plan to postpone the 2020 session of The Michigan Annual Conference. Conference planners will make that decision at the end of April. 

March 25, 2020 | LANSING, — At this time the Executive Team for the Commission on the Annual Conference is balancing several factors with regard to the 2020 session of the Michigan Annual Conference, originally set for May 28-31 at Acme, MI.

Chairperson Nichea VerVeer Guy reports that the commission respects the guidelines of the CDC and the mandates set forth by Governor Whitmer concerning COVID-19. They are also taking into consideration the contractual obligations with the Grand Traverse Hotel.   

At the present time, there are no plans to postpone the session. At the end of April, the Commission intends to make the final decision as to whether the May event will take place as scheduled. They will carefully weigh all factors when making that determination.

In the meantime, the Commission encourages persons to register for Annual Conference if they have not already done so. Online registration will remain open until April 30.

For the third year in a row, the Annual session will demonstrate an aspect of the vision statement of the Michigan Conference. Sowing Seeds: Rooting, Tending, Reaping is the theme of the 2020 Annual Conference. The focus of the conference is on equipping the local church for vibrant worship, strong lay leadership, and new ministries that engage the community.
